Group wanted following attempted robbery incident on a tram in Shaw
Date published: 22 April 2024
Images courtesy of GMP
Greater Manchester Police officers are appealing for information following reports of an attempted robbery after an incident on a tram in Shaw.
At around 10.20pm on Wednesday, April 10, a man was travelling from the Derker tram stop to Shaw and Crompton.
While on the tram, a group of males are alleged to have made comments towards the man, before following him off the tram and along Beal Lane.
Shortly after, it is believed they pulled on a balaclava, demanded the man’s belongings, and reached towards their waistbands as to suggest a weapon.
The man has then run off to a nearby pub for safety, at which point the males have made off.
Officers are investigating and have now released an image of three males they would like to speak to, as they believe the trio could help with their enquiries.
Anyone with information is asked to contact police on 101, via the link here, or by calling the independent charity Crimestoppers, anonymously, on 0800 555 111.
The log number for the incident is 2624 of 11/04/24.
